Carl Crawford Injury Update: Outfielder Will Likely Play In Minor Leagues On Tuesday

Carl Crawford has not appeared in a game for the Red Sox this season. He had surgery to repair a bum wrist and suffered a few setbacks since then. The good news is, Bobby Valentine expected Crawford to play in his first extended Spring Training game on Tuesday, according to Brian MacPherson of the Providence Jorunal.

Carl Crawford will fly back to Fort Myers, Fla., on Monday and "more than likely" will play in his first extended-spring-training game on Tuesday, Red Sox manager Bobby Valentine said.

"He'd like to play at least by Tuesday," Valentine said.

The 29 year old outfielder will look to bounce back from the worst season of his Major League career, in year two of his contract with the Boston Red Sox. He hit a career low .255 last season, along with his lowest stolen base total since 2002.
